The man of the match between NiP and Virtus.pro, Patrik "f0rest" Lindberg, shared a few thoughts on the ever-close brawl with the Poles, as well as the upcoming all-Swedish semi-final with GODSENT.
Ninjas in Pyjamas have made it to the DreamHack Masters Malmö semi-finals after edging Virtus.pro 16-12 on both Cache and Train.
They are now set on a collision course with GODSENT in tomorrow's all-Swedish semi-final. In the following interview with the quarter-final man of the match, Patrik "f0rest" Lindberg, we discussed Ninjas in Pyjamas and Virtus.pro always getting close and what the Swede is looking forward to in the semis.
